Advancing the genetic utility of pre-clinical species through a high-quality assembly of the cynomolgus monkey ( <i>Macaca fascicularis</i> ) genome
2020-05-02
Abstract excerpt
The cynomolgus macaque is a non-human primate model, heavily used in biomedical research, but with outdated genomic resources. Here we have used the latest long-read sequencing technologies in order to assemble a fully phased, chromosome-level assembly for the cynomolgus macaque.
